How many mistakes are allowed on learners test Alberta?

5 mistakes
Remember, you are only allowed to make 5 mistakes to pass the official Learner’s test (30-questions).

How do I get my class 7 licence in Alberta?

Start Your 2021 AB Driving Test Prep Now Before getting your learner driver’s licence (Class 7 Licence) in Alberta, you will need to take a knowledge exam that tests your knowledge of Alberta’s traffic laws. The official 30-question multiple-choice test can be taken at any registry agent office (no appointment is required) and costs $17.

What is the Alberta learner’s test?

Also known as the Alberta driving test and driver’s test, the Alberta learner’s test is a knowledge test of your understanding of the road rules and regulations according to the province. The Alberta knowledge exam has 30 multiple-choice questions.
